The Existing State of Worldwide Water Deficiency



As water shortage progressively becomes a pressing global problem, numerous regions are experiencing substantial stress and anxiety on their water sources. According to recent researches, over two billion people reside in countries encountering high water anxiety, with projections suggesting that this number could climb substantially in the coming decades. Environment change, populace growth, and inadequate facilities are intensifying the situation, bring about over-extraction of freshwater resources and decreasing groundwater degrees. Farming, which represents around 70% of international water usage, experiences inefficient practices, better stressing accessibility. Urban areas, specifically in creating countries, come to grips with aging systems that can not satisfy climbing needs. This complex dilemma not just threatens human health however also weakens food safety and security and financial stability. The necessity to attend to water scarcity has never ever been higher, compelling governments and companies to seek sustainable remedies to manage and shield this important source.

Desalination Innovations



While standard desalination techniques have run the gauntlet for their high power usage and environmental influence, start-ups are pioneering innovative services that promise to transform this essential process. These companies are creating innovative modern technologies such as solar-powered desalination systems, which harness renewable resource to minimize carbon impacts. Additionally, some start-ups are checking out ahead osmosis and membrane distillation techniques, which significantly minimize energy demands contrasted to traditional approaches. Furthermore, developments in products scientific research are resulting in the production of a lot more reliable membranes that enhance water removal prices while lowering waste. By integrating expert system and device learning, these start-ups likewise optimize functional performance, making desalination more cost-effective and lasting. Collectively, these advancements show a change towards a much more feasible future in water monitoring.

Ingenious Purification Solutions



Innovative filtering solutions have become an important focus for water Technology start-ups, resolving the expanding demand for risk-free and clean alcohol consumption water. Business like No Mass Water have spearheaded solar-powered hydropanels that remove moisture from the air, supplying lasting drinking water in arid areas. Similarly, the start-up Aquasana has actually developed innovative purification systems that remove contaminants like lead and chlorine, making sure greater water high quality for houses. One more notable example is the start-up LifeStraw, which generates portable water filters, ensuring alcohol consumption water easily accessible in disaster-stricken areas. These study show exactly how innovative purification technologies are changing water access and safety, highlighting the necessary function of start-ups in taking on worldwide water challenges and enhancing public health outcomes worldwide.
